Distribution Channel Vs Sales Document Type

Dear All,
I have a confusion over my configuration process. My customer has the following types of customers:
1) Distributors, 2)C&F, 3)Institutional Sales, 4)Modern Sales, 5)Employee Sales, 6)Scrap Sales, 7)Sale of raw materials and 8)Exports.
Now I have an option of either creating 8 distribution channels and maintain one Sales document type or I can define one Distribution channel and define 8 sales document types.
My requirement can be achieved by both means but I wish to know which would be a better approach. Whether creating multiple Distribution channels or creating multiple sales document types. Can you please suggest me a better method among the two with advantages and disadvantages if possible?
As far as pricing condition records are concerned, I anyways have to maintain in the key combination either sales document type or distribution channel. So i am a little confused over which is a better approach

In normal cases, we would be having different sales areas for the following
1)  Domestic
2)  Exports
3)  STO
4)  Institutional
In fact, some clients would like to have Domestic OE and Domestic Retail since predominently, they cater to these segments and would like to have reports based on these.  In my earlier project, they had gone for even Exports OE and Exports Retail due to the fact that their major sales is exports.
In your case, first decide whether to go for a seperate sales area or sale order type depending upon the volume of business the client would do.  If the sale is going to happen only occasionally in any of the above, then have one sales area called miscellaneous sales.
As for as possible, have the document types to the minimal for better performance.

  • BLOCK A SALES DOCUMENT TYPE

    HI FRIENDS,
    WE WANT TO BLOCK PERTICULAR DOCUMENT TYPE FOR A SALES AREA FOR PERTICULAR PERIOD. IS THERE ANY SETINGS? PLEASE CONFIRM, IT'S URGENT.
    KAUSHIK

    Hello,
    you vcan assign sales area to the document type.
    Please go into the customizing the following menu path:
    > PRO
    > Sales and Distribution
    > Sales Document
    > Sales Document Header
    > Assign Sales Area To Sales Document Types
    Assign Sales Area To Sales Document Types
    In this menu option, you allocate the allowed order types to each sales area group.
    You do not need to make any entries at all if all the sales order types are allowed for each of your sales areas.
    If you wish to check allowed sales document types, you must set up common sales areas. This means you must define common sales organizations, common distribution channels and common divisions. If, for example, you have define common divisions, then you must also define common distribution channels and sales organizations.
    Example 1 (simplest case):
    Only the sales document type "standard order" (OR) should be allowed for a specific sales area <0001/01/01> (that means: sales organization 0001, distribution channel 01, division 01). The following activities are required for this:
    1.1) Activity "group together sales organizations":
         Sales org.  Ref.sales org.
         0001        0001
    1.2) Activity "group together distribution channel":
         Sales org.  Distr.ch.  Distr.ch.  Doc.type
         0001        01         01
    1.3) Activity "group together divisions":
         Sales org.  Division  Division Doc.type
         0001        01        01
    1.4) Activity "assign allowed order types to sales areas":
         Ref.sales  Distr.ch.  Division Sales doc.type
         0001       01         01       OR
    Example 2:
    The above settings should also be used for the sales area

  • Billing block for customer for sales document type OR

    Hi
    I want to block a customer for a particular sales document type OR
    How to do it?
    Regards

    Hi Nikhil
    There is a field called "Check Partner Auth.", but it is necessary to create the order from a contract. This field is in sales document customizing VOV8.
    SAP Documentation:
    Check partner authorizations
    This check determines whether a partner is authorized to release against a contract.
    Procedure
    Here you can specify whether the check is to be performed against the partners in the contract or the partners in the customer hierarchy. If you do not want the check to be performed, leave the field blank.
    When you create a release order for a contract, the system determines whether a partner is authorized to release against the contract. The check is performed at header level. Depending on the rule you enter in this field, the system checks against one of the following:
    Partners in the contract
    If the partner has the partner function AG (sold-to party) or AA (sold-to party authorized to release) in the contract, the system accepts the partner as the sold-to party for the release order.
    Partners in the hierarchy
    If the sold-to party of the contract is at a higher level in the customer hierarchy to the partner who wants to release against the contract, the system accepts the partner as the sold-to party for the release order.
    Note
    If you create a contract with reference to another contract, the system does not run a check and it copies all the partners created in the target contract. If you do not want it to do this, use copying control in Customizing to change it.

  • Two different billing document types for 1 sales document type.

    Hi Gurus,
    I have a requirement , wherein our client is having counter  sale.
    He is using one sales doc type , and while creating a order , he is manually adding payment terms.
    Requirement is , if the payment terms are cash, billing doc type created later on should be one , else during credit sales , billing document type should be different.
    As per my understanding this is not possible.
    Want to know if anyone has some different thought on this.
    Thanks in advance
    Nilesh.

    Dear Nilesh,
    There two options you can look in to
    One option is
    1.You can define different sales document types for cash and credit.
    2. You can define two different billing documents.
    3.Do the copy control settings for each combination
    Cash sales order >Delivery>Cash invoice
    Credit sales order >Delivery>Credit invoice
    Second option is
    1. You can maintain single sales document for both the processes.
    2.Define two different billing types then do the copy control settings for both billing types.
    But in this option user need to select the billing type manually based on the process while creating billing document.
